Grammomys dryas
Mammalia · Rodentia · Muridae
The forest thicket rat is a species of rodent in the family Muridae. It is found in Burundi, Democratic Republic of the Congo, and Uganda. Its natural habitat is subtropical or tropical moist montane forests.
